Vulnerability Description

The Academy LMS WordPress plugin before 3.8.1 does not verify ownership of a user-supplied user identifier in several of its lesson AJAX handlers, allowing authenticated users with subscriber-level access to read and modify other users' lesson notes and mark other users' lesson content as completed.

CVSS Score

5.4

MEDIUM

C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:N/S:U/C:L/I:L/A:N
